Graphene-Enhanced Solar Panel Effectiveness

Recent progress in materials science have a remarkable pathway for boosting solar panel capability. Specifically, the incorporation of graphene, a two-dimensional material, is exhibiting significant potential to address existing limitations in photovoltaic systems. Graphene’s exceptional conductive properties, including its high charge mobility and transparency, allow for improved light harvesting and reduced power losses within the solar cell design. Researchers are examining various methods, such as graphene-based films and composite blends, to maximize this effect, possibly leading to a new generation of more efficient and cost-effective solar energy solutions. The ongoing research focuses on scaling up these processes for mass production, promising a bright future for solar energy.

Next-Gen Graphene Batteries for Solar Storage

The emerging landscape of solar energy systems demands enhanced energy storage approaches. Graphene, a remarkable material, is rapidly gaining traction in next-generation battery designs specifically tailored for efficiently storing solar power. Researchers are developing novel graphene-based configurations, such as 3D graphene foams and graphene composites, to considerably raise energy density, optimize charge/discharge rates, and prolong battery lifespan – all crucial for broad adoption of solar power in both residential and industrial settings. The potential to address current limitations in lithium-ion batteries, including degradation and safety concerns, positions graphene batteries as a exciting avenue for sustainable energy storage.

Graphene Battery Breakthroughs for Renewable Energy

Recent advances in graphene technology are significantly impacting the future of renewable power. Researchers have demonstrated that graphene, with its exceptional conductive properties and remarkable strength, can be efficiently integrated into battery configurations. This enables for the creation of batteries with enhanced energy density, dramatically minimizing charging durations and extending overall battery lifespan. Specifically, graphene-enhanced batteries are exhibiting immense promise for containing energy from sporadic sources like sun panels and wind farms, resolving a key challenge in wider green energy adoption. The ability to quickly discharge this stored energy is also vital for grid integrity, additional solidifying graphene's position in a sustainable age.

Solar Panel Performance Boosted with Graphene Technology

Recent advancements in materials science are poised to revolutionize sustainable energy production, particularly within the realm of solar panel effectiveness. Researchers have demonstrated that incorporating graphene, a single-layer sheet of carbon atoms, into solar panel layouts can significantly enhance their performance. The remarkable properties of graphene—including its high electrical transfer and exceptional strength—allow for improved light absorption and charge copyright transport within the solar cell. This results in a tangible increase in electricity yield and overall system effectiveness, potentially leading to more affordable and accessible photovoltaic power for all. Furthermore, graphene's flexibility opens up possibilities for creating flexible solar panels that can be integrated into a wider range of purposes, such as clothing, building facades, and even vehicles.
